    First Screen:
    It looks good for a space theme. I like the stacked bumper cars, but instead of using the drop rides for the center supports, I would go for rapids track. Try making 2x2 circles out of rapids track and make a few layers of that so it pokes out at the top. Then cover the water with paths or a chairlift turn. As for the glass walkways, I would build a path overtop of them. And the center building I would suggest you start again.

    Second Screen:
    Virginia Reel awnings were, in my opinion, a fad that happened a few years go. Yes, I got sucked in but I wish I didn't. Personally, they aren't that attractive, but if you must use them, use them differently that how you did in your screen. The way you used them there makes it look like it was thrown together in a matter of seconds. Put more thought into them and try to make it look more like an awning. Again, I would put a path over the glass "stations." As for the ghost train windows, I would use something else, perhaps a single rail flyer. And finally, I know you only wanted me to comment on your architecture, but your landscaping, tree selection and placement could use some work too.
